  7. jayhawk

    WTB pinpoint nitrate test kit

    I use the Hanna high range nitrite. Hanna provides a nitrite to nitrate conversion calculation. It is for a marine application. I have had the checker for over a year. My biggest issue is getting reagents. For some reason they are non-existent in the US. I had to get them from the UK...

  15. jayhawk

    Best way to make cutouts in Biocube hood?

    Small hole saw or a wood boring bit for holes. Dremel for half moons. If the plastic melts a little, an exacto knife helps clean it up. Not sure if you are rewiring or trying to run pump wires through the hood so I gave you two options. Go slow.
